Overview
- Sri Lanka won the toss in Rawalpindi and chose to bowl in the series opener, with all three ODIs scheduled at the same venue on November 11, 13 and 15.
- Pakistan posted 299/5 in 50 overs, anchored by Salman Ali Agha’s unbeaten 105 off 87, with support from Hussain Talat (62) and Mohammad Nawaz (36).
- Wanindu Hasaranga led Sri Lanka’s attack with three wickets, while Asitha Fernando and Maheesh Theekshana took one each.
- Playing XIs were confirmed with Pakistan fielding Fakhar Zaman, Saim Ayub, Babar Azam and Shaheen Afridi, while Sri Lanka included Pathum Nissanka, Kusal Mendis, Charith Asalanka and Hasaranga.
- Broadcast options include A Sports and Ten Sports in Pakistan, Tapmad/Tamasha streaming, Willow TV in North America, the PCB Live app in the UK and Sports TV on YouTube in India; Ali Naqvi is match referee for the series.
